Correlations in charged fermion-boson mixture in dimensionalities D=2 and D=3

Description
We numerically study the correlation effects in a two-component charged fermion-boson mixture at zero temperature investigating the role played by the statistical effects and Coulomb correlations in a model with different fermion and boson mass ratios in two and three dimensions. The local-field factors describing the correlation effects and collective excitation modes are determined through the self-consistent scheme. We find that the effects of correlations and statistics are more pronounced in two-dimensional mixtures
